Webb1 mars 2002 · Although scrotal pain and swelling are rarely life threatening, a patient who presents with a tender scrotum should be considered a surgical emergency until the etiology is uncovered. The loss of a testicle and even sterility may occur if the diagnosis of testicular torsion is delayed.
